Clapham Junction, London - the busiest train station in Europe


Size: 4256px × 2831px
Photo credit: © Nick Moore /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: battersea, british, busy, clapham, cloud, clouds, commute, commuter, commuters, commuting, depot, dusk, health, high, journey, junction, london, puddles, rail, railway, safety, shed, south, spotter, station, sunset, train, trains, trainspotter, transport, travel, union, wandsworth, west, wet, workers